Requirements
- A minimum of three (3) years of occupational experience in the subject field or closely related field, with at least two (2) years of full-time clinical experience in diagnostic radiography.
- A minimum of one (1) year of teaching experience in the subject areas taught or prior training in instructional methodology and teaching skills from a formal teacher educational program or any comparable training program or formal in-house training program.
- A baccalaureate degree.
- A current American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T) certification in Radiography.
- A current CRT permit (State of California certification).
- A current CPR Card.
